Facility Maintenace Worker II

1 month ago


Galveston, United States PHI International Full time

POSITION OVERVIEW

Reporting to and under the direction of the Base Operations Manager the Facility Maintenance Worker is responsible for the maintenance of heliport facilities and equipment, receiving and distribution of aircraft fuel while ensuring all duties and operations are performed in a safe and efficient manner.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ES & ACCOUNTABILITIES

The Facility Maintenance Worker shall assist the supervisor in the following duties and is accountable to the Base Infrastructure Manager for ensuring tasks and functions are successfully accomplished in accordance with applicable policies, procedures, and standards.

Ensure facility grounds/buildings are well maintained and all vehicles/equipment are in safe working condition.

Perform inspections and service of Company buildings, equipment, and vehicles.

May be required to obtain a Commercial Driver's License (CDL), if assigned to the fuel team.

Maintain compliance with Company-required training and documentation.

Ensure base consumable products are properly distributed throughout the facilities.

Duties may include maintenance of aviation ground support equipment, aircraft fueling operations, general facility maintenance, equipment repairs, housing upkeep and operating/driving machinery, utility vehicles and trucks.

QUALIFICATION REQUIREMENTS

4+ years demonstrated ability working in a fast-paced multi-facility environment, with a focus on providing the best possible service to a multifaceted group of employees

Good communication and computer skills

 Must be organized and very detail oriented

 The ability to communicate effectively and provide clear, accurate and simple direction to contractors

 Manages time efficiently with demonstrated ability to multi-task

 Must work well under pressure in a demanding environment

SCHEDULE

7 X 7 (Schedule 1)

Galveston, TX Base
